@article{oai:oist.repo.nii.ac.jp:00002106, author = {Xu, Xiushang and Kinikar, Amogh and Di Giovannantonio, Marco and Ruffieux, Pascal and Müllen, Klaus and Fasel, Roman and Narita, Akimitsu}, issue = {3}, journal = {Bulletin of the Chemical Society of Japan}, month = {Jan}, note = {We report the on-surface synthesis and gas-phase theoretical studies of two novel nanographenes, namely, dibenzohexacenohexacene and dibenzopentaphenoheptaphene, using 8,8′-dibromo-5,5′-bibenzo[rst]pentaphene as a precursor. These nanographenes display a combination of armchair and zigzag edges, as shown by noncontact atomic force microscopy (nc-AFM), and their electronic properties are elucidated by density functional theory (DFT) calculations which reveal relatively low HOMO-LUMO energy gaps of about 1.75 eV.}, pages = {997--999}, title = {On-Surface Synthesis of Dibenzohexacenohexacene and Dibenzopentaphenoheptaphene}, volume = {94}, year = {2021} }
